Does perlite affect the accuracy of a water meter? A few hours after a saturating watering, the meter shows a 2 out of 4 reading (1 being the driest). I've tested the meter on perlite-less soil, and it seems to work fine. I am using 20% perlite 80% Foxfarm Ocean Forest. Is that too high of a perlite percentage?

The purpose of Perlite is to ariate your soil mix and is not intended to retain moisture. If you want to add something that will retain moisture, add Vermeculite.

No, it's not, actually given the two choices, the perlite is much more important. You want to water, than allow the roots to dry out before the next watering, perlite aids in this process very nicely.
